Raised and homeschooled by artists in the Pacific Northwest, the Gothard Sisters (Greta, Willow and Solana) grew up immersed in nature, imaginative play and traditional folk and classical music. Blending Celtic, folk, world, classical and new age, their music takes inspiration from folk traditions around the world, timeless stories, new age and classical records, and nature itself. The trio brings songs to life with violin, acoustic guitar, mandolin, bodhran, djembe, whistle and vocal harmonies, creating music that is vivid, inspirational and magical.

The Gothard Sisters have amassed 23M streams on Spotify; 13M views on YouTube; played over 2,000 shows in four countries and 48 states; reached #1 on iTunes World Music Charts; won “Best New Irish Artist” (Irish Music Awards) and captured “Album of the Year” at the Celtic Radio Awards.
